Technical field
The utility model relates to feeder technical field, particularly relates to a kind of vibrating feeder.
Background technology
Vibrating feeder is also known as vibration feeder, and vibrating feeder, in production procedure, can be given to bulk, graininess, granular material in material receiving device evenly, regularly, continuously and go from storage bin, realizes continuous uniform ground feeding.Vibrating feeder structure is simple, easy to operate, and do not need lubrication, consumption of current is little; Mine-supplying quantity can be regulated equably; Therefore be used widely.But traditional vibrating feeder can evoke a large amount of dust, contaminated environment in dust recycling to Production Regional in the process of vibration blanking, harm staff's is healthy.
Utility model content
The technical assignment of technical problem to be solved in the utility model and proposition improves prior art, a kind of vibrating feeder is provided, a large amount of dust polluting environment can be produced, infringement staff physical health issues when solving vibrating feeder work traditional in current technology.
For solving above technical matters, the technical solution of the utility model is:
A kind of vibrating feeder, comprise hopper, electromagnetic exciter, it is characterized in that, described hopper is connected with electromagnetic exciter, and be covered with top cover above hopper, inlet point is offered in top cover upper end, and the bottom of hopper arranges discharging opening, hopper, electromagnetic exciter are provided with suspension hanging component, on top cover, perforate connects dust exhaustor by pipeline.Vibrating feeder described in the utility model is covered with top cover at traditional hopper and forms sealing shape structure, prevent from vibrating the dust from flying diffusion evoked, dust exhaustor is set on top cover by dust pump-and-treat system simultaneously, thus fundamentally clean out dust, the material transferred out from the discharging opening of hopper is made to attach dust, improve the cleanliness of production environment, safeguard work personnel's is healthy.
Further, be provided with the screen for sieving impurity bottom described hopper, slag-drip opening is set in the below of screen.The utility model utilizes screen to be sieved away by impurity tiny in material, reaches the effect of primary dcreening operation, improves the degree of purity of material supply, improves the quality of subsequent production.
Further, described screen comprises grizzly bar and adapter plate, grizzly bar along hopper feed direction uniform intervals device on adapter plate.Make material realize screening out impurity in the process of conveying, and therefore grizzly bar can not stop the advance of material along hopper feed direction, reduce material to the impact of grizzly bar, improve service life.
Further, described adapter plate is provided with slotted hole, grizzly bar to be fixed on adapter plate through slotted hole by bolt and to regulate the spacing of grizzly bar, utilizes the spacing of above structure screen described in the utility model adjustable, can adapt to the demand of different production material.
Further, the cross-sectional plane of described grizzly bar is wide at the top and narrow at the bottom trapezoidal, results in blockage, impurity is more easily fallen between the gap effectively preventing impurity to be stuck in grizzly bar.
Compared with prior art, the utility model advantage is:
The dust vibrating and evoke removed by vibrating feeder described in the utility model, dust can not be taken out of from discharging opening by material, improve production environment situation greatly, safeguard work personnel's is healthy, and the impurity effectively removed in material, improves the cleanliness of feed;
Vibrating feeder volume described in the utility model is little, lightweight, structure simple, easy to maintenance, evenly can supply material.

A kind of vibrating feeder disclosed in the utility model embodiment, the dust evoked when removing the work of vibrating feed machine vibration, improves working environment, and protection staff's is healthy.
As shown in Figure 1 to Figure 3, a kind of vibrating feeder, comprise hopper 1, electromagnetic exciter 2, hopper 1 is connected with electromagnetic exciter 2, and be covered with top cover 3 above hopper 1, inlet point 4 is offered in top cover 3 upper end, and the bottom of hopper 1 arranges discharging opening 5, hopper 1, electromagnetic exciter 2 are provided with and hang hanging component 6, on top cover 3, perforate connects dust exhaustor 7 by pipeline.
And the utility model arranges screen 8 bottom hopper 1, slag-drip opening 9 is set in the below of screen 8, utilizes screen 8 fine impurities in material to be screened out, improve the cleanliness of material, ensure the quality of subsequent production.Screen 8 comprises grizzly bar 10 and adapter plate 11, grizzly bar 10 along hopper 1 feed direction uniform intervals device on adapter plate 11.Adapter plate 11 is provided with slotted hole, and grizzly bar 10 is fixed on adapter plate 11 by bolt through slotted hole, and grizzly bar 10 slides along slotted hole the spacing of adjustable grizzly bar 10.The cross-sectional plane of grizzly bar 10 is wide at the top and narrow at the bottom trapezoidal, and impurity is not easily stuck in the gap of grizzly bar 10 and results in blockage, under the impact of vibration, impurity smoothly by the gap of grizzly bar 10, can ensure the deimpurity efficiency of sieve.
